Japanese beef rolls


Japanese Cuisine 


Ingredients:
- 8 thinly slices of Beef (sirloin).
- 8 stalks of asparagus, trimmed.
- 3 stalks of scallions, halved.
- 100 g enoki mushrooms, trimmed.
- 3 tbsp  japanese soy sauce.
- 3 tbsp mirin.
- 1 tbsp cooking oil.
- Toothpicks or small skewers.
 Directions:
- Preheat the oven to 400°F (205°C).
- Oil a baking tray.
- Prepare the basting sauce. Mix the soy and mirin. Set aside.
- Lay the beef slices, place the asparagus, scallions and mushrooms. Roll them tightly, and secure with toothpicks.
- Bake in the oven for 5 minutes and baste the beef rolls with the sauce.
- Repeat the basting every 5 minutes until the beef rolls are cooked.
- Boil the remaining sauce lightly and brush the beef rolls again.
- To serve, remove the toothpicks. Top it with some chopped scallions.
